This is a free selection of exit tickets. Exit tickets are brief assessments or reflections given to students at the end of a lesson to gauge their understanding, gather feedback, or prompt reflection. Each exit ticket has questions or prompts and are generic so that they can be used for all subjects. This is part of a comic book series: “The Adventures of Captain O’Scampi” The comics have been designed to cover the themes common to both AQA and Edexcel for the new GCSE 2024 and also the more challenging grammar points common to both. However, they can be used by anyone to revise the relevant grammar points. They are designed to be fun and engaging lessons for all! Captain O’Scampi is a mnemonic to remember the key grammar points to get a higher level at GCSE. There are comics for each of letter of his name with a corresponding grammar point: O = opinions, S = subjunctive, C = Cases, A = adjectives and adverbs, M = modals, P = perfect, I = imperfect This lesson is about the IMPERFECT tense. PRESENTATION: The imperfect tense is introduced through the comic: Captain O’Scampi und Frau Rotmähniges Seepferdchen. The lesson then continues with a reading comprehension, overview of the imperfect and activities to practise.
